Death Trap? Jakande Overhead Bridge Breaking Apart While Authorities Look Away (Proof in Photos & Videos)

By The Merit Newspaper Correspondents

Lagos, March 22, 2025 – The overhead pedestrian bridge at Jakande Estate First Gate Bus Stop in Lekki Phase II is in a dangerously dilapidated state, raising serious safety concerns for thousands of residents and commuters who rely on it daily.

During an official visit to Jakande Housing Estate on Saturday, correspondents of The Merit Newspaper observed that the bridge, which facilitates safe passage for pedestrians crossing the ever-busy Lekki-Epe Expressway, is deteriorating. The staircases on both sides are visibly detaching from the main structure, posing a significant risk of collapse.

The bridge serves as a crucial link for residents of Jakande Estate and nearby communities, including those from Igbokushu, who use it to access buses heading towards Victoria Island, CMS, Obalende, Iyana Oworo, Oshodi, Chevron, VGC, and Ajah. With the current state of disrepair, many pedestrians are forced to take the risk of crossing the expressway directly, exposing themselves to fast-moving traffic.

Videos and pictures taken by The Merit Newspaper confirm the extent of the structural damage, highlighting the urgency for intervention. If immediate renovations are not carried out, the bridge could collapse, leading to potential injuries or fatalities.

We call on the Lagos State Ministry of Works and relevant agencies to conduct an urgent structural assessment and commence emergency repairs to prevent a looming disaster.

Residents and commuters are advised to exercise caution while using the bridge until necessary repairs are completed.
